Oak Cabinet Refinishing in Kokomo, IN
Oak cabinet refinishing services involve restoring the appearance of existing oak cabinets through sanding, staining, and protective finishing. This process is suitable for a variety of projects, including kitchen cabinets, bathroom vanities, and built-in storage units. Homeowners typically seek this service to update the look of their cabinets, improve their durability, or correct surface damage such as scratches, stains, or discoloration without the expense of complete replacement.
Before requesting oak cabinet refinishing, property owners should consider the current condition of their cabinets, including the extent of damage or wear. It’s also useful to decide on desired color or finish changes, as refinishing can enhance natural oak tones or allow for color updates. Understanding the scope of work and any surface imperfections can help ensure the final result aligns with expectations, making refinishing a practical option for revitalizing existing cabinetry.

Oak Cabinet Refinishing Questions
What is oak cabinet refinishing? Oak cabinet refinishing involves applying new stain, paint, or finish to restore or update the appearance of existing oak cabinets.
What types of projects are suitable for oak cabinet refinishing? Refinishings are ideal for homeowners looking to refresh kitchen or bathroom cabinets without replacing them entirely.
How does refinishing differ from replacing cabinets? Refinishing updates the look of existing cabinets, while replacing involves installing new cabinets altogether.
What should property owners consider before choosing oak cabinet refinishing? It's important to assess the current condition of the cabinets and decide on the desired finish or color update.
